This gripping thriller, The Golden Gate, plunges readers into a high-stakes scenario where a meticulously planned act of terror threatens global stability. Alistair Maclean masterfully constructs a narrative of suspense, detailing the audacious plot to abduct the President of the United States and other dignitaries from the iconic Golden Gate Bridge. The story chronicles the desperate efforts to thwart this catastrophic scheme, building relentless tension with each turn of the page. Maclean's signature style presents a taut, action-packed adventure, illustrating the courage and cunning required to confront an unprecedented threat. This novel stands as a testament to the author's prowess in crafting compelling tales of espionage and daring.
